大数跨境

MFS AfricaAPI接口安全设置独立站注意事项

2026-02-25 0
详情
报告
跨境服务
文章

MFS AfricaAPI接口安全设置独立站注意事项

要点速读(TL;DR)

  • MFS Africa API 是非洲主流跨境支付与资金结算接口,支持本地化收付款。
  • 独立站接入需严格配置 API密钥、IP白名单、HTTPS加密 等安全机制。
  • 建议通过 OAuth或HMAC签名 验证请求合法性,防止中间人攻击。
  • 必须定期轮换密钥、监控异常调用行为,避免账户被滥用。
  • 独立站系统应记录完整日志,便于对账和风控追溯。
  • 所有回调(Webhook)必须校验来源真实性,防止伪造交易通知。

MFS AfricaAPI接口安全设置独立站注意事项 是什么

MFS Africa API 是由MFS Africa提供的程序化接口服务,允许电商平台、独立站、支付网关等系统与其平台对接,实现非洲多国用户的本地化支付、收款、汇款及余额查询等功能。该API通常以RESTful形式提供,支持JSON数据格式传输。

关键词解释

  • API接口:应用程序编程接口,用于系统间数据交互。在支付场景中,指独立站服务器与MFS Africa后台通信的通道。
  • 安全设置:包括身份认证方式、数据加密、访问控制策略等,确保接口调用合法且数据不被窃取或篡改。
  • 独立站:指卖家自建的跨境电商网站(如Shopify定制站、WordPress+Woocommerce),非依赖第三方平台(如Amazon、AliExpress)。

它能解决哪些问题

  • 非洲市场支付覆盖率低 → 接入MFS Africa可覆盖加纳、肯尼亚、尼日利亚等国主流移动钱包(如M-Pesa、Airtel Money)。
  • 跨境结算周期长 → 通过本地清算网络缩短到账时间,提升资金周转效率。
  • 支付成功率不高 → 支持运营商级身份验证,降低交易失败率。
  • 欺诈交易难追踪 → API提供完整交易ID与状态回传,便于风控分析。
  • 人工对账成本高 → 自动同步订单状态与到账信息,减少人工干预。
  • 用户弃单率高 → 提供本地化支付选项,增强信任感与支付便利性。
  • 合规风险大 → 符合部分非洲国家对资金流动的KYC/AML监管要求。

怎么用/怎么开通/怎么选择

一、开通MFS Africa API的基本流程

  1. 注册企业账户:前往MFS Africa官网提交公司营业执照、法人身份证明、银行账户信息等材料。
  2. 申请API接入权限:在商户后台提交技术对接申请,说明使用场景(如独立站支付网关集成)。
  3. 获取API凭证:审核通过后,平台将提供 API KeySecret Key 及测试环境接入地址。
  4. 配置开发环境:使用沙箱(Sandbox)环境进行接口调试,模拟支付、回调等流程。
  5. 完成安全设置:在后台绑定服务器公网IP(IP白名单)、启用HTTPS、设置Webhook URL
  6. 上线前审核:部分情况下需提交《技术对接报告》或通过安全扫描,方可切换至生产环境。

二、独立站API安全配置关键步骤

  1. 强制使用HTTPS:所有与MFS Africa的通信必须通过TLS 1.2及以上协议加密。
  2. 设置IP白名单:仅允许可信服务器IP发起API请求,防止未授权调用。
  3. 采用HMAC-SHA256签名:每次请求附带基于Secret Key生成的签名,服务端验证一致性。
  4. 保护API密钥存储:密钥不得硬编码在前端或代码仓库中,建议使用环境变量或密钥管理服务(如AWS KMS)。
  5. 配置Webhook签名验证:收到支付结果通知时,需用Secret Key重新计算签名比对,防止伪造回调。
  6. 启用日志审计:记录所有出入站请求的时间、参数、响应码,保留至少90天。

费用/成本通常受哪些因素影响

  • 交易笔数与月均流水规模
  • 接入国家/地区数量(如仅肯尼亚 vs 跨10国)
  • 是否使用高级功能(如批量代付、实时汇率转换)
  • 技术支持等级(标准支持 or VIP专属服务)
  • 结算币种与提现频率
  • 是否涉及外汇兑换
  • 是否有反欺诈模块附加费
  • 是否需要定制化开发支持
  • 是否存在逾期未结清款项
  • 合同谈判能力与合作周期

为了拿到准确报价,你通常需要准备以下信息:

  • 预计月交易量与总金额
  • 目标市场国家列表
  • 使用的电商平台或技术栈(如Node.js、PHP)
  • 是否已有PCI DSS合规认证
  • 历史支付纠纷率
  • 希望的结算周期(T+1、T+3等)

常见坑与避坑清单

  1. 未开启IP白名单 → 导致任意服务器均可尝试调用API,增加被盗刷风险。
  2. 回调URL暴露在前端 → 黑客可模拟支付成功通知,造成虚假发货。
  3. 忽略签名验证 → Webhook未校验来源,易被恶意伪造交易完成事件。
  4. 长期不更换密钥 → 一旦泄露难以追溯,建议每90天轮换一次。
  5. 日志记录不全 → 出现争议时无法提供证据,影响理赔或申诉
  6. 直接在JS中写API Key → 浏览器可查看源码,导致密钥泄露。
  7. 未处理异步超时 → 网络延迟导致重复请求,引发重复扣款或订单异常。
  8. 跳过沙箱测试 → 直接上线导致生产环境出错,影响用户体验。
  9. 未监控异常调用频率 → 缺少阈值告警机制,无法及时发现暴力破解。
  10. 忽视文档版本更新 → MFS Africa可能升级API接口,旧版调用会失效。

FAQ(常见问题)

  1. MFS AfricaAPI接口安全设置独立站注意事项靠谱吗/正规吗/是否合规?
    MFS Africa是获得多国央行许可的支付机构,在肯尼亚、加纳等地持有电子货币发行牌照,其API符合PCI DSS基础要求,具体合规性需结合所在国法律评估。
  2. MFS AfricaAPI接口安全设置独立站注意事项适合哪些卖家/平台/地区/类目?
    适用于面向西非、东非市场的独立站卖家,尤其适合销售电子产品、手机配件、快消品等高复购类目;不推荐用于虚拟币、赌博、成人用品等受限行业。
  3. MFS AfricaAPI接口安全设置独立站注意事项怎么开通/注册/接入/购买?需要哪些资料?
    需提交企业营业执照、法人身份证、银行开户证明、网站域名证书、业务描述文档;个人卖家通常无法申请,须以公司名义注册。
  4. MFS AfricaAPI接口安全设置独立站注意事项费用怎么计算?影响因素有哪些?
    费用结构由交易手续费、月费、提现费组成,具体取决于交易量、国家、币种和合同条款,建议索取正式报价单。
  5. MFS AfricaAPI接口安全设置独立站注意事项常见失败原因是什么?如何排查?
    常见原因包括:IP不在白名单、签名错误、HTTPS证书无效、请求超时、密钥过期。排查顺序:查日志→验签名→测网络→核时间戳→联系技术支持。
  6. 使用/接入后遇到问题第一步做什么?
    第一步应检查API返回码和错误信息,确认是否为配置类问题(如403权限拒绝);同时查看Webhook是否收到并正确处理,保留原始请求日志以便提交给MFS Africa支持团队。
  7. MFS AfricaAPI接口安全设置独立站注意事项和替代方案相比优缺点是什么?
    对比Flutterwave、Paystack:MFS Africa在移动钱包覆盖率上更优,但开发者文档较简略,技术支持响应速度可能较慢;更适合深度布局非洲本地支付的中大型卖家。
  8. 新手最容易忽略的点是什么?
    最容易忽略的是Webhook签名验证和日志留存。很多卖家只关注支付发起,却未设防回调伪造,导致“假支付真发货”损失。

相关关键词推荐

  • MFS Africa 开发者文档
  • MFS Africa API 接口文档
  • 非洲移动支付接入
  • 独立站支付网关集成
  • HMAC签名验证教程
  • API密钥安全管理
  • Webhook回调伪造防范
  • IP白名单设置指南
  • 跨境电商非洲收款
  • RESTful API 安全规范
  • MFS Africa 沙箱测试环境
  • 支付接口日志审计
  • 独立站PCI DSS合规
  • 非洲本地钱包支付
  • M-Pesa 接入方案
  • 跨境支付API对比
  • 支付网关安全最佳实践
  • 商户后台API权限配置
  • API请求频率限制
  • 支付欺诈风险防控

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业